ACM Student Chapter 

GGSIP University USS ACM Student Chapter is an official student body incepted in 2019 under the University School USICT, GGSIPU. The chapter will conduct events including programming contests, talks by renowned speakers, workshops etc. Which give the students an exposure to the competitive computing world as well as allow them to understand the advancements going on in the computing sphere worldwide. At USS ACM Student Chapter, we see a world where computing helps solve tomorrow's problems, where we use our knowledge and skills to advance the profession and make a positive impact.

This Club is under the mentorship of Dr. Rahul Johari and Dr. Khyati Chopra.

Software Development Cell (SDC)

SDC is responsible for the Guru Gobind Singh Indraprastha University's constant growth towards the aim of becoming a digitally dependent organization. Students of the university have been selected to develop different software for helping out the faculty as well as students in day to day college activities. The members of the club wish to learn the different technologies that are being used in the tech industry and share the knowledge with fellow developers in the university.

This Club is under the mentorship of Dr. Rahul Johari.

Karuyantra-The Robotics Club (KRC)

The Karuyantra Robotics Club seeks to cultivate in young minds the ability of technologically vibrant and innovative thinking. We aim to make students aware of Robot Technology and use their programming skills to program robots and build new robots that aid various attention-needed issues. Intel oneAPI Students Club

Learn the skills, tools and techniques to propel your career forward in heterogeneous computing. oneAPI is a  new programming model and toolset championed by Intel to code once and run across CPUs, GPUs, and all kinds of accelerators. This Club is active from Academic Session 2022-23.

This Club is under the mentorship of Dr. Rahul Johari and Dr. Khyati Chopra
